Relative Search:
Baidu Google
Edit this listing

Chicago Street Pizza

40W222 Lafox Rd
Saint Charles , IL 60175
630-587-1234

Driving Directions

From:
To: 40W222 Lafox Rd ,Saint Charles , IL 60175